Definitions of free zone words
- noun free zone a free-port area. 1
- noun free zone an area at a port where certain customs restrictions are not implemented 0
- noun free zone An area within a port where goods may be temporarily stored without paying duty. 0
- noun free zone (in combination) An area that is free of some specified thing e.g. a vehicle-free zone. 0
